Galactix (DOS) – Old-School Space Shooter Action Now in Your Browser

Before modern gaming took us to the stars in 4K, there were DOS classics like Galactix—a vertically scrolling space shooter that delivered arcade thrills, fast gameplay, and endless waves of alien ships to blast out of the sky. Released in 1992 by Cygnus Studios, Galactix was one of those shareware gems that PC gamers would find on floppy disks or bundled CDs, offering hours of reflex-driven fun.

What Is Galactix?

Galactix is a classic top-down shoot-'em-up (shmup) where players pilot a lone spaceship against an invading alien force. The gameplay is simple but addictive: dodge enemy fire, collect power-ups, and upgrade your weapons while trying to stay alive as long as possible.

It was heavily inspired by arcade games like Galaga, 1942, and Raiden, but brought that experience to DOS users with smooth scrolling, pixel explosions, and increasingly difficult levels. With its colorful graphics, tight controls, and rock-solid difficulty curve, Galactix was a standout among early 90s DOS shooters.

Classic Arcade Vibes on PC

Even with the limitations of MS-DOS, Galactix offered impressive visuals for its time. The screen was always full of action—waves of ships, bullets flying everywhere, and the occasional screen-filling boss encounter. The soundtrack and sound effects were pure MIDI magic, instantly transporting players back to a simpler gaming era.
